patch 8.0.1482: using feedkeys() does not work to test completion

Problem:    Using feedkeys() does not work to test Insert mode completion.
            (Lifepillar)
Solution:   Do not check for typed keys when executing :normal or feedkeys().
            Fix thesaurus completion not working when 'complete' is empty.
